The Role
We are entering the most exciting era in Splash Damage’s history. We are growing rapidly and expanding our publishing team to support our internal development teams and external partners’ games.
We’re looking for a Head of Global Research and Player Insights to join Splash Damage’s publishing group. Your team will be responsible for all industry research, both syndicated and bespoke, trend analysis and forecasting, competitive reports, awareness and purchase intent tracking, player insights from our premium and live games, and agency management on a global basis. You will work with our development and publishing teams to provide focus to their questions and find answers. Most importantly, you will help to determine what questions they SHOULD be asking and help interpret the answers that result from your activities.
Responsibilities:
- Manage Splash Damage’s syndicated research needs and handle relationships and contracts with all data vendors
- Design and manage the execution of custom research projects to drive actionable insights
- Build strong cross-functional relationships with development and marketing teams to determine the right methodologies to find answers to their queries
- Extract portfolio-relevant competitive data from syndated research to inform dev teams on latest trends
- Develop a system to track awareness and purchase intent over time for our and our competitor’s games
- Assist development in designing effective research projects for concept testing, UI and UX evaluation, playable build feedback, predictive critical reviews, and ad hoc needs
- Be the expert in interpreting results and identifying biases in both the data and the interpretation of it
- Manage annual budgets to deliver results in accordance with stakeholder needs
